Speaker biography Prabhas Chongstitvatana is a professor in the department of computer engineering, Chulalongkorn University. He earned B.Eng. in Electrical Engineering from Kasetsart University, Thailand in 1980 and Ph.D. from the department of artificial intelligence, Edinburgh University, U.K. in 1992. His research involves robotics, evolutionary computation, computer architecture, bioinformatics and grid computing. He is the lifetime member of Thailand Engineering Institute, Thai Academy of Science and Technology, Thai Robotics Society, Thai Embedded System Association and IEEE Robotics and Automation Society. Presently, he is the president of ECTI Association of Thailand. He has been awarded "National Distinguished Researcher" by National Research Council of Thailand in 2009. visit his publication page here: http://www.cp.eng.chula.ac.th/~piak/paper/mypub.htm and the relevant statistics http://www.cp.eng.chula.ac.th/~piak/paper/pub-stat.htm
